The true cost of hiring an employee significantly exceeds base salary - typically 1.25-1.4x salary when accounting for employer taxes, benefits, recruiting costs, training, and overhead.

  1. 1Employer NI (UK): 13.8% on earnings above 9,100 GBP
  2. 2Pension contribution: 3% minimum employer contribution required by auto-enrolment
  3. 3Recruiting: 3,000-8,000 GBP per hire (agency fees, job boards, interviewer time)
